Snow College 33, GMC 30, OT

Turnovers and a missed field goal hurt the Bulldogs, who could only manage a field goal in overtime and watched Snow win it on a third down from the 1.

Snow led 17-0 after 20 minutes and the 17-14 at halftime. The lead was 27-14 four minutes into the fourth, and then the Bulldogs got a Jamarion Walker TD run and scoring pass from  Chip Cooper to K’veon Poll, tying I with 4:17 left.

Snow converted 52 percentr of the time on third down, to 36 percent for GMC, which was only outgained by 11 yards on a whopping 32 fewer snaps.

Cooper ran for 137 yards on 23 carries and Walker 131 on 22.
